Quick refresher for whoever inherits this: deliveries retry on any 5xx or timeout, with exponential backoff plus jitter, capped at the max-attempts setting. A 410 permanently disables the endpoint — that's intentional, don't "fix" it. Duplicate deliveries are possible after a retry, so receivers must be idempotent; we log a warning but never block. If a customer complains about missed hooks, check the dead-letter queue before touching anything. The dispatcher's retry behavior is governed entirely by the values below.

settings of yajep-bawig:
[prair]
team = rusax
access_code = ac_3bd592
owner = frawyn.olieth
host = prair.paliqnet.test
port = 3000
peer = pelok.novacdata.corp
salt = 99be0c50
pin = 9625

Hi Tams,

Handing over the Fernwick password-reset revamp. The new flow is live behind the `reset-v2` flag for 20% of users. Watch for token-expiry complaints; the grace window was shortened to 15 minutes and support tickets may spike. Rollback is a single flag flip, documented in the Wardle runbook. If anything looks off overnight, reach the flow's owner directly at the address below.

billing contact of bafof-bahap = kelion_wenys_holius@crelvodata.test

Subject: DR drill Thursday — Reportsmith sorting regression in scope

Drill covers failover of the Reportsmith builder to the Ashgrove cold site. Known issue: sort stability differs between primaries; secondary uses an unstable sort, so grouped reports may reorder within ties. Acceptable for the drill, flagged for the release notes. Verify the golden reports match ignoring tie order. Restore the builder state from the sealed checkpoint once failover completes; it unseals with the passphrase below.

recovery phrase for fahof-fawip: casael-fenael-wenix